Insurance credentialing is the process of verifying a provider’s qualifications to ensure they meet the standards required by insurance companies to deliver care. This step is essential, as it establishes the provider’s legitimacy and capability to offer healthcare services.
Medical billing includes sending claims to insurance companies so they can pay. If claims are delayed or denied, this can have a direct effect on a provider’s cash flow. Expert and comprehensive medical billing procedures are very important for keeping healthcare services functioning and increasing revenues.
